Djoker is already the GOAT. He's been consistently better than the other two since he became a truly elite player, and is also the most consistent across all surfaces.

Federer had already racked up 16 major titles before Djokovic got his 2nd (Djokovic won one Australian Open in 2008 but wouldn't turn into a great until 2011) and Nadal 9. Nadal hasn't won a Wimbledon or an Australian since 2010 and Fed hasn't won a US or French since 2009. Djoker's dominance turned them into respective specialists while he won everywhere.

Since 2011, he beats them both 2/3 times he plays them.
